Build Stronger Family Foundations Through Smart Routine and Thoughtful Planning
Create a Balanced & Organized Family Lifestyle
Building a structured family routine is not about strict rules it’s about creating consistency that makes everyday life smoother and more enjoyable. When families plan together, they communicate better, manage time efficiently, and reduce unnecessary conflicts. A well-planned routine supports children’s development, improves productivity, and strengthens family bonds.
Whether you’re managing school schedules, work commitments, household chores, or family time, having a flexible yet organized system makes everything easier. Small adjustments in planning can lead to big improvements in overall harmony and stress reduction.
- Encourages responsibility and independence in children
- Improves time management for parents and kids
- Creates consistency in daily activities
- Strengthens family communication and bonding

Daily Family Schedule Planning
Create structured morning, afternoon, and evening routines that bring consistency to your household. A clear daily schedule helps reduce confusion, improve time management, and ensure every family member understands their responsibilities while keeping flexibility for unexpected changes.
Weekly & Monthly Planning System
Plan school activities, work commitments, appointments, and special events in advance with an organized weekly and monthly system. Forward planning minimizes last-minute stress, improves preparation, and allows families to stay focused, confident, and in control of their time.
Meal Planning & Organization
Organize weekly meals with a clear plan that saves time, reduces grocery costs, and limits food waste. Structured meal preparation supports healthier eating habits while making busy weekdays smoother and more manageable for the entire family.
Chore Management for Kids
Introduce age-appropriate chore systems that teach responsibility, teamwork, and accountability. A well-organized chore plan encourages children to contribute meaningfully at home while building essential life skills and promoting cooperation among family members.
Family Goal Setting
Set meaningful short-term and long-term goals together as a family to encourage growth and motivation. Shared goal setting strengthens communication, builds teamwork, and helps everyone stay aligned with common values and future aspirations.
Work Life Balance Strategies
Develop practical scheduling methods that create harmony between professional duties and family life. Balanced routines help parents manage responsibilities effectively while ensuring quality time, emotional connection, and consistent support within the household.
